The Windows CE emulator is an application which runs inside a Windows OS. The download is a setup.exe file.
To run it in a vm, install a Windows OS (such as XP), download the setup.exe and install it in Windows.

Generally, 64-bit OSs should be able to run 32-bit programs. Just drivers have to be 64-bit (That's why Virtualbox needs 64-bit versions, because Virtualbox installs drivers.)
